Abu Dhabi has the third biggest mosque on the planet - after the ones in
MAkkah and Madina in Saudi Arabia.
It is named after the author and first President of the UAE, the late Sheik Zayed bin Sultan Al Nahyan. He picked the area and took generous impact on the engineering and the plan of the mosque. In view of his vision, the mosque was worked with the rise of 11 meters above ocean level, and 9.5 meters over the road level so the mosque can be viewed by all directions. It is worked as a landmark to unite Islamic culture and an unmistakable community for Islamic sciences. As indicated by his desire, the Sheik Zayed Grand Mosque is additionally the last resting spot of its name provider, who passed away in 2004.
